Long story short, someone like Gateway only has to do a hardware mod to a n3DS and thus they will always win the cat and mouse game of updating when keys are changed. They can just allow their modified n3DS to update to latest firmware and use the bootrom flaw to dump the new keys. (Assuming it's also NAND modded, they can flash back to a exploitable firmware when done if it's also their test unit) That's from what I understand. For the rest of us, this flaw isn't of much use because it requires hardware modification to execute.

I suppose some kind of mod chip could get released from this for people who want to dump their console unique key. But I can't immediately think of any use that would have. :P

EDIT:

Well one use is for those stuck on newer firmwares. One could exploit this flaw to get access to console unique keys, then take a decrypted image of older firmware and encrypt it to the console using that key.

Downgrade via special modchip anyone? I can see a market for that. :D

This pretty much means the entire 3DS ecosystem as it is now is flawed and can't be fixed. Even if Nintendo releases a hardware revision that fixes the bootrom flaw, there will always be a lot of exploitable consoles and once Gateway gets their hands on this, it's game over. The n3DS just came out, so it's out of the question that Nintendo could release another significant hardware revision that would use an encryption scheme not compatible with the last generation (like a n3DSi or something else crazy like that).

I assumed the payload was injected via ram mod? Why does one need a Arm9 exploit if the fault injection is done via a hardware mod? I guess that just rules out people on 9.5+ consoles downgrading.

Though firmlaunchhax still works on 9.4. One could still downgrade quite a few n3DSes out on the market now.

Yes, and you have a magic ARM11 kernel exploit to make firmlaunchhax working on 9.4... :rolleyes:
The fault injection is done via a hardware mod, but the payload is not magically in ARM9 internal memory : you must copy it prior your hard reboot with an ARM9 exploit.

PS : the hard mod to inject a fault is not a RAM mod...

EDIT : It's not possible to do a RAM mod to a CPU's internal memory.

If you want, I know that the bootrom was dumped (it was indicated on 3dbrew). Happy?

Anyway, whenever you disable the NAND, it freezes, so NAND swap is impossible...


1. My friend, 3dbrew says:


The ARM9 bootrom does the following at reset: reset vector branches to another instruction, then branches to bootrom+0x8000. Hence, there's no way to know for certain when exactly the ARM9 exception-vector data stored in memory gets initialized.

If bootrom was dumped, they would know exactly when ARM9 memory get initialized -> this means bootrom is not dumped?

2. I not talking about disable NAND, I talking 2 physical NAND which can be switched by HW mod. Maybe there are other ways to do it, but this is my simple idea
